00:39james dexter blaze and ollie the aim was to create a new k-pop inspired british super group we're
00:50looking for a boy band that can take over the world k-pop first out of south korea in the early 1990s
00:57and changed the music landscape forever it's a hybrid ranging from pop to rmb to hip-hop to rock to edm
01:07it's also a very visual genre fancy outfits highly choreographed dash routines it's now become a
01:15global phenomenon in 2023 six of the top 20 best-selling artists in the world were k-pop
01:23and 90 billion streams were by k-pop idols blackpink have been awarded mbes by king charles
01:29espers sold out the o2 17 have taken glastonbury by storm
01:36and one of the biggest k-pop festivals is sm town with 120 000 fans
